English: A monument to Major General Adam Stephen, a revolutionary war commander and founder of Martinsburg, West Virginia. The inscription reads: "Patriot - Legislator - Founder", "Major General", "1718 - Adam Stephen 1791", "He was commander of a division in the revolution", "Voted for the adoption of the federal constitution while a member of the Virginia Assembly.", "Granted 130 acres of land for the site of Martinsburg, and was the first sheriff of Berkeley County", "Erected by the county court through the efforts of William Henshaw chapter Daughters of the American Revolution, June 14, 1920". This monument is on South Queen Street near the Martinsburg High School.
